Brady Newsom Obituary

Brady Wayne Newsom, 14-month-old child of Darrell and Courtney Newsom, joined his Heavenly father on August 13, 2025. Brady was born in Jonesboro on June 19, 2024. He was a lifetime resident of Brookland. He loved watching Curious George, playing with his sister, Mackenzie, and running in his walker. He was preceded in death by his grandfather, Marvin Newsom. Survivors include his mother and father, Courtney and Darrell Newsom; sister, Mackenzie Mae Newsom, all of the home; grandparents, Bobbie "Memaw" Thorn of Jonesboro; Tommy "Papa" and Kelly "Mimi" Thorn of Trumann; Billie "Mamaw" Newsom of El Paso, Arkansas. A Celebration of Life Service will be at 10:00 AM Friday, August 22, 2025, at Emerson Memorial Chapel with Jim Duffel officiating and Emerson Funeral Home in charge of arrangements. Burial will follow at Jonesboro Memorial Park Cemetery with Brian Riga, Isaac Howard, Kenny Raby, and Ed Rowlett serving as pallbearers. Honorary pallbearers are Cleo Sterling and Bucky Six. Visitation will be from 9:00 until service time. To sign an online guestbook, go to emersonfuneralhome.com.
